zoukankan      html  css  js  c++  java
  • 阿拉伯数字转换英文数字表示算法解析及其实现

    1.阿拉伯数字转换英文数字表示算法解析
      例如:
      1,111,111,111,111,111.00
      1千1百1十1兆1千1百1十1亿1千1百1十1万1千1百1十1
     
      分整数部分处理和小数部分处理
      A.整数部分处理算法
          三位数字一节
          从右边数第一个三位数字单位为空
          从右边数第二个三位数字单位万
          从右边数第三个三位数字单位亿
          从右边数第三个三位数字单位兆
          然后循环处理每三位 千,百,个  
          单位用美元(dollar)

     
      B.小数部分处理(只保留2为小数)
        个位和十位处理 单位用美分(CNET)

         注意事项:注意零的处理

    Code
  • 相关阅读:
    LeetCode OJ 107. Binary Tree Level Order Traversal II
    LeetCode OJ 116. Populating Next Right Pointers in Each Node
    LeetCode OJ 108. Convert Sorted Array to Binary Search Tree
    LeetCode OJ 105. Construct Binary Tree from Preorder and Inorder Traversal
    LeetCode OJ 98. Validate Binary Search Tree
    老程序员解Bug的通用套路
    转载 四年努力,梦归阿里,和大家聊聊成长感悟
    转载面试感悟----一名3年工作经验的程序员应该具备的技能
    Web Service和Servlet的区别
    关于spring xml文件中的xmlns,xsi:schemaLocation
  • 原文地址:https://www.cnblogs.com/Tonyyang/p/1424836.html
Copyright © 2011-2022 走看看